Transaction a8fa2f9194da5d38abbadbe19b60673a3a575c22ea75fc486291ded691037801
1 Input
1 Output
-
a8fa2f9194da5d38abbadbe19b60673a3a575c22ea75fc486291ded691037801:0
- value
- 10794062
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3b545bd8c625e828f997473e16f9119dc266e75d OP_EQUALVERIFY OP_CHECKSIG
- address
- 16Qhvfmy5ebaDWKmrzLVNDsfmqYBEv8x7q